Handover: Fenwick Feed Validator. Validator rejects malformed enclosure tags; rules live in the parser module, tests cover the Osprey cases. Known gap: no size limit on feed fetch — flag it. Signing key for validator releases sits in the Marrowby vault; unlock it with the recovery passphrase given below.

strongbox words: oliael-gilax-lamael

## Releases

Rate limiting changes in the Corvid Gateway ship on a weekly cadence and require two reviewer approvals, since a bad bucket config can throttle every internal service at once. Before approving, confirm the limit tables in `limits/` pass the simulation suite and that burst allowances match the capacity doc. Release artifacts are built deterministically and must be signed prior to upload; unsigned bundles are rejected by the rollout controller. The current release signing key for verification is provided below.

rollout seal: bky9_2369ZXVnu

## ProctorQueue — Plugin Runbook

Plugins hook the Examgate queue at the post-session stage. Register your handler, then poll for drain events. Timeouts: 30s hard cap. Failures requeue twice, then dead-letter. All calls to the internal Examgate dispatch API require key auth in the request header; no other scheme is supported. Test against the sandbox tier first. Use this sandbox key:

API key for kahag-hahag: vxb11-5Jk5bIMDxcp

HANDOVER — Bigdiff project. You're taking over the chunked diff viewer for files over 2 GB. Streaming renderer lives in the Corvette repo; the myers-window branch has the pending fix for offset drift past chunk 300. Tests run slow locally — use the Tallpine staging box. Deploy creds sit in the Ashfell vault; Marit rotated them last week. To unlock the vault on first login you'll need the recovery passphrase, which is pasted directly below this line.

recovery phrase for hadup-fawep: framir-kaswyn-jorael